Reject proposals to increase Insurance Premium Tax

Petition Details

The Chancellor may use the budget to increase insurance premium tax (IPT) as he did last year. This may seem an obscure tax but it will heavily impact those paying the highest premiums already - the young and those who live in high risk areas - often the people least able to afford any increase.

Additional Information

In the last budget the Chancellor increased IPT from 6% to 9.5%. Rumours are taht he may increase it a further 3% which would put £37 on the average car insurance premium. It would also increase home, pet and medical insurance as well as car breakdown cover. It is a pernicious tax because, while it affects everyone, it disproportionately affects the young and those who live in high risk areas who are least likely to be able to afford it.
